Understand the Power of a Persona

Persona is not simply your stage name, but the character, ideals, style, and message you convey as an artist. Imagine that it is what people call you. It is that your music can bring the listeners, yet your image can make them return.

Lady Gaga, The Weeknd, or Tyler, the Creator are musicians who have built memorable brands through the use of a unique persona. Their listeners do not just like their music, but they also want to know about them as people.

Define Your Core Identity

The initial step to creating a persona is the definition of who you are and what you represent. Ask yourself:

  • Which words and what tendencies do I want in my music?
  • Would I seem secret, friendly, defiant, or motivating?
  • The question is, how would I like my audience to feel after my speech?

Understanding yourself will help you to be consistent in how you brand and offer the fans some form of connection to relate to emotionally.

Develop a Visual Aesthetic

You have an immense part in appearance. Album artwork and logos, as well as, outfits and social media images, should be used to show your aesthetic as an artist. For example:

  • A hip-hop artist may lean into bold streetwear styles.
  • An indie singer-songwriter might choose raw, natural visuals.
  • An EDM producer could experiment with futuristic, neon designs.

Consistency across your visuals builds recognition. When fans see a photo, logo, or even a color scheme, they should instantly associate it with you.

Use Storytelling in Your Music and Image

Your persona is memorable through storytelling. Distribute stories with your words, pictures, and the Web. It could be stories about your own life, a fictional world you have invented, or a recurring theme such as conquering adversity, but whichever it is, storytelling enriches your brand.

This story generates feelings of investment. It is not just that fans listen to your songs, they feel that they know you

Stay Authentic but Amplify Certain Traits

The best personas are real but a bit exaggerated. There is no need to be what you are not, but just bring out what about you is most appealing to your readers.

As an example, when you are energetic and bold by nature, capitalize on this as part of your personality. In case you are thoughtful and poetic, bring it to your lyrics and visuals. Authenticity helps in gaining trust, whilst amplification helps your brand to be heard.

Engage with Your Fans

Your personality must not be limited to the music but also to how you relate to your fans. Live-streaming or posting on Instagram, responding to comments, everything should feel like a part of your artistic identity.

Establishing authentic relationships makes fans become supporters. When they feel personally connected, they will spread more of your music and come to your shows, and will contribute to your path.
